It's funny. When I got my first NODs (a trade deal that netted me my two MUM-14's), I'd never even seen a NV device in-person, much less look through one, so my very first experience was with Gen 3. In fact, I've never looked through anything but Gen 3.

It was impressive, but wasn't *as* impressive as I had been led to believe -- or so I thought at the time. Then I stumbled upon this forum and learned about things like S/N and Omni VII, which sent me down the rabbit hole. Now, I'm out every night and am actually *more* amazed and impressed by NV and Thermal. I think running tandem / bino was the real game-changer for me. I walk around with dual MUMs or dual PVS-14's hanging off the TW helmet for an hour or two every night checking on my cows, pastures, looking out for coyotes, stargazing, terrorizing the cats, the uses are endless.
